Join featured February artist Dayton Bryan Stone III for an opening reception of his exhibit, "The Nature of Charleston". He is an artist that works almost exclusively in black and white media and specializes in natural science and biological illustration. He has studied natural science illustration through George Washington University at the Smithsonian Museum of Natural History. He's worked for the South Carolina Department of Natural Resources for twenty-seven years in marine science while doing natural science illustration and photography on the side. He has been juried in and participated in Spoleto, SEWE, the Charleston Art Guild Gallery as well as other smaller venues.

“The Nature of Charleston” is a show that encompasses the beauty of local Charleston wildlife and nature using pen and ink as well as pencil and carbon dust.
